I have a Chinese friend who uses a Hanlin because in China they do not sell the Sony Reader and the China-produced Sony Reader is said not to support for now the Chinese language.

Anyway, her complaint is that there is a 2 MB limit to the display of files for the Hanlin. So files bigger than 2 MB have to be splitted before they can be displayed. As I cannot read Chinese, I can't help but could some Hanlin user tell me if there is some way to get around this limitation ?
